Cummings Foundation Supports Building Futures Campaign

In the fall of 2014, the Cummings Foundation announced its support of the Building Futures Campaign to renovate and expand the Clubhouse located at Charles Gardner Lane in Woburn. The foundation will grant $2 million dollars to the Boys & Girls Club to support this important project. As part of the gift agreement, the Club has decided to rename the organization to the James L. McKeown Boys & Girls Club of Woburn. Jamie McKeown was the Club’s Boy of the Year in 1974 and was also the first alumni of the Club to become President of the Board of Directors. At the time of his early death, he was the President Cummings Properties.
